Jammu: The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) on Friday said it has arrested a Jammu and Kashmir Public Works Department (PWD) assistant engineer after allegedly catching him red-handed while accepting a Rs 30,000 bribe to process compensation for a house damaged during a PMGSY road project in Doda.

In a statement issued here, a spokesperson said the accused assistant engineer was posted with the PWD for the implementation of the Pradhan Mantri Gram Sadak Yojana (PMGSY) in Jammu and Kashmir.

The spokesperson said the CBI registered the case on July 16, 2026, following a complaint alleging that the complainant’s house was damaged during the execution of the PMGSY road project connecting Thathri and Kathawa in Doda district, making the complainant eligible for compensation of around Rs 10 lakh.

He said the accused allegedly demanded a bribe of Rs 50,000 for processing and releasing the compensation amount. After negotiations, the accused agreed to accept Rs 30,000 from the complainant.

The spokesperson said the CBI laid a trap on July 16 and caught the accused red-handed while demanding and accepting the Rs 30,000 bribe. Investigation into the case is underway.
